explode

(PHP 3, PHP 4 , PHP 5)

explode -- пЮГАХБЮЕР ЯРПНЙС МЮ ОНДЯРПНЙХ

нОХЯЮМХЕ

array explode ( string separator, string string [, int limit])

бНГБПЮЫЮЕР ЛЮЯЯХБ ЯРПНЙ, ОНКСВЕММШУ ПЮГАХЕМХЕЛ ЯРПНЙХ string Я ХЯОНКЭГНБЮМХЕЛ separator Б ЙЮВЕЯРБЕ ПЮГДЕКХРЕКЪ. еЯКХ ОЕПЕДЮМ ЮПЦСЛЕМР limit ОЕПЕДЮМ, ЛЮЯЯХБ АСДЕР ЯНДЕПФЮРЭ ЛЮЙЯХЛСЛ limit ЩКЕЛЕМРНБ, ОПХ ЩРНЛ ОНЯКЕДМХИ ЩКЕЛЕМР АСДЕР ЯНДЕПДЮРЭ НЯРЮРНЙ ЯРПНЙХ string.

еЯКХ separator - ОСЯРЮЪ ЯРПНЙЮ (""), explode() БНГБПЮЫЮЕР FALSE. еЯКХ separator МЕ ЯНДЕПФХРЯЪ Б string, РН explode() БНГБПЮЫЮЕР ЛЮЯЯХБ, ЯНДЕПФЮЫХИ НДХМ ЩКЕЛЕМР string.

оН ХЯРНПХВЕЯЙХЛ ОПХВХМЮЛ, ТСМЙЖХХ implode() ЛНФМН ОЕПЕДЮБЮРЭ ЮПЦСЛЕМРШ Б КЧАНЛ ОНПЪДЙЕ, МН ДКЪ explode() ЩРН МЕДНОСЯРХЛН. separator БЯЕЦДЮ ДНКФЕМ ЯНДЕПФЮРЭ ПЮГДЕКХРЕКЭ, Ю string - ХЯУНДМСЧ ЯРПНЙС.

Замечание: юПЦСЛЕМР limit АШК ДНАЮБКЕМ Б PHP 4.0.1

Пример 1. оПХЛЕПШ ОПХЛЕМЕМХЪ explode()

<?php
// оПХЛЕП 1
$pizza  = "piece1 piece2 piece3 piece4 piece5 piece6";
$pieces = explode(" ", $pizza);
echo
$pieces[0]; // piece1
echo $pieces[1]; // piece2

// оПХЛЕП 2
$data = "foo:*:1023:1000::/home/foo:/bin/sh";
list(
$user, $pass, $uid, $gid, $gecos, $home, $shell) = explode(":", $data);
echo
$user; // foo
echo $pass; // *

?>

яЛ. РЮЙФЕ НОХЯЮМХЕ ТСМЙЖХИ preg_split(), spliti(), split() Х implode().


HIVE: All information for read only. Please respect copyright!
Hosted by hive йца: йХЕБЯЙЮЪ ЦНПНДЯЙЮЪ АХАКХНРЕЙЮ